C2098
The Cessna Grand Caravan aircraft is known for its dependable and efficient performance by regional airlines, charter operators and cargo carriers worldwide. The Grand Caravan turboprop was engineered for challenging missions, high payloads and short, rough runways while delivering single-engine economy and simplicity.
L-410 Turbolet
The twin-engine Let L-410 Turbolet is a Czech-made aircraft designed for short-haul flights and can accommodate up to 19 passengers with a range of about 1,200 km.

Bombardier DHC-8 / Q series or Bombardier Dash 8 (also referred to as DHC-8) is a Canadian twin-engine turboprop short-medium haul regional transport passenger aircraft
